preparedness
noun pre·pared·ness \pri-ˈper-əd-nəs also -ˈperd-nəs\
: the fact of being ready for something : the state of being prepared
Full Definition of PREPAREDNESS
: the quality or state of being prepared; especially : a state of adequate preparation in case of war
